    • The book presents a comprehensive study on the 2D and 3D boundary element analysis of thermomagnetoelectroelastic anisotropic solids. Several novelties are introduced, which allow derivation of the efficient boundary element approach. The main of them is the usage of new boundary integral equations of 2D and 3D anisotropic thermomagnetoelectroelasticity. These integral equations do not contain temperature volume integral terms, which is advantageous comparing to existing boundary element formulations for anisotropic thermoelastic solids. Thermal effects are accounted for through the boundary integrals containing temperature and heat flux functions (or discontinuity functions).
